Sustainable Drainage Systems

Greenbelts and floodplains are increasingly being built upon pressurising the grounds natural ability to infiltrate surface water.

Urban development, impermeable surfaces and climate changes are considered to be contributing factors why we are likely to see an increase in flow rates which can lead to flooding. Many local authorities, architects and developers are utilising Sustainable Drainage Systems (SuDS) as part of their flood risk management schemes.

What are Sustainable Drainage Systems?

Sustainable Drainage Systems also known as SuDS aim to control surface water run-off at source by storing it locally through collection and cleaning it before water is released back into natural watercourses.

They can relieve pressure on sewer systems already over capacity and reduce the risk of flooding in new development areas by replicating a more natural process to manage flow rates. They can improve water quality by capturing and retaining any harmful pollutants (hydrocarbons, harmful metals, fine particles) and reduce the risk of polluted water going straight into rivers, seas and people’s homes.

Overall, SuDS are considered environmentally beneficial, providing greener infrastructure and a sanctuary for wildlife.

There are many different types of SuDS that can be incorporated such as attenuation ponds, swales, infiltration basins and permeable paving.
The solution will be dependant upon the individual site constraints.

Treatment of surface water: DRAINFIX CLEAN 

DRAINFIX CLEAN treats surface water run-off at source before its released into natural watercourses. It works according to the principle of surface filtration. This means that pollutants and other impurities are filtered out directly at the surface.

DRAINFIX CLEAN is not only particularly effective, but also requires little maintenance. This is because the first inspection is only due after approximately ten years (depending on local conditions). The functional aspect will determine the actual need for maintenance intervals. If this is necessary, only the filtration has to be removed and a substrate exchange is not needed.
